This picture of my husband was taken in my kitchen while he was sitting on the floor against the base of a black cabinet. By no means is the man shy, he does avoid my lens. I thought I was going to get a great profile shot, I got this instead.Time
This is one of my favorite images of my super man. Those hands have created beautiful things, carried babies, rescued dogs, held on a gurney in pain, wrenches on cars, and gently lifts butterflies with broken wings. It was time to get a picture of those hands before we sat down to dinner.Lighting
Light did not play a monumental part in this photograph, the black cabinet made for a great background.Equipment
This awesome shot was taken with my Canon t8i, 85 1.8 lens.Inspiration
My favorite comment on this photo sums it up nicely - " it's not only his face that tells a story "Editing
The picture in color is beautiful, the picture in black and white really drew the attention to his hands, I used my slider in Light room for a higher contrast.In my camera bag
I usually carry my Sigma 600mm and my Canon 100mm macro lens. I have not played with the lens used in this shot much, it will be used a lot more!Feedback
If you have "nothing" interesting to shoot remember Abbi - above, below, beside and in between. A single "I don't want my picture taken" moment - made for an awesome shot!
